I bought this bra in a desperate quest to buy a flesh toned bra for my light brown skin. I didn't expect much from it, i just wanted something decently supportive to wear under my Rythmic Gymnastics leotard for competitions (it has a see through back and the sports is quite high impact).
This bra has exceeded my expectations.
The cups are cut and sew padding, which is thin and supple with a little stretch to it, making it easier to fit than rigid foam bras in my opinion. it shapes and supports the breast but it adapts to the shape and minimize asymmetry.
The cups give a medium amount of cleavage on my full on bottom breast but still feels quite secure, and the shape from the side is quite round.
the back is wide with three rows of hooks and eyes, it is stretchy but relatively firm and it hasn't stretched out in a few months of owning it. I wear 28 in brands like Freya and a 30 in the middle hook in Cleo these days. while this is a true 30 band I feel like it doesn't affect the support and doesn't cause me back pain like too big bang usually do for me.
regarding the bra's appearance, the colour is mocha with some warm undertones. It is pinker than my skin tone but PERFECTLY disapears under clothing for me, including white tops (and the aforementioned see-through beige powermesh). I feel like it would work as a neutral for quite a range of light brown women. the lace is also much prettier in person than in the stock photos, and the bra also looks better I feel.
Overall, it's very comfortable and supportive. And very affordable. It's not the prettiest bra but I bought one in another colour because I appreciate it so much.
